> ISIC2020 – THE 1st VIRTUAL INFORMATION BEHAVIOUR CONFERENCE
> Due to the global crisis in coping with the COVID 19 virus, ISIC2020 will now be presented as a virtual conference. We are very excited to invite you to the first virtual ISIC conference! We hope that our regular ISIC conference attendees will join us, and we invite those who have not yet joined our community to take this opportunity.

> We will announce the conference programme by mid-July. There will be only plenary sessions to allow people to get full benefit from presentations. Presentations will also be recorded. In the meantime we will soon make a list available of papers accepted. Please check our website for more detail.
>
> Our keynote speakers:
>
> Naresh Agarwal (USA): The many meanings of context: Can we arrive at a shared understanding?
>
> Gunilla Widén (Finland): Infodemic – the challenges of making sense of information disorder and what is the cure?
>
> Archie Dick (South Africa): South Africa’s long walk to information freedom
